Abu-Ghazaleh Receives an Honorary Doctorate in “Management and Economics” from Jerash UniversityJERASH – The Council of Deans of Jerash University awarded HE Dr. Talal Abu-Ghazaleh, Chairman of Talal Abu-Ghazaleh Organization (TAG-Org), an Honorary Doctorate in Management and Economics in recognition of his distinguished role in developing the fields of Management and Economics nationally and internationally.

In remarks at the ceremony,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h expressed his pride and thanked Jerash University for this honor stating, “I feel very privileged to be awarded this Honorary Doctorate from Jerash University.” He stressed on the important role which the educational institutions play and the significance of keeping pace with the latest developments in this vital field, conveying his readiness to continue in promoting and supporting education in various fields through TAG-Org’s educational and professional institutions. He also stressed that Education is the basis for everything in life and therefore, must never be ignored.

Meanwhile, President of Jerash University, Dr. Abderrazaq Bani Hani said, “It is with honor that Jerash University awards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h this Honorary Doctorate as an appreciation for his modern and distinguished ideas.”

He added, “Awarding this Honorary Doctorate is also a source of pride from our end, as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h is one of the figures who deserve this honor.”

Dr. Bani Hani stated, “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h is one of the leading national figures in Economics, Investment, and Business, whom has had invaluable contributions at all levels, and with a well-known reputation in the field of knowledge creation and innovation.”

Jerash University is a private Jordanian university that was established in 1992. With 12 main faculties, it has 23 specializations offered for the Bachelor’s Degree and eight specializations offered for the Master’s Degree. It has two Department Faculties: one for Scientific Research and the other for Student Affairs, which includes many specialized centers.

Talal Abu-Ghazaleh Organization Organizes Phase II of “Art in the Service of Humanity” Campaign of Samar Shamsi

AMMAN-Talal Abu-Ghazaleh Organization (TAG-Org), in cooperation with the Embassy of the United Arab Emirates in Amman, Greater Amman Municipality (GAM) and Emirates Human Rights Association (EHRA), organized Phase II of renowned Emirati artist Samar Shamsi Humanitarian campaign in support of Syrian children refugees at Zaatari Camp.

Held under the theme “Art in the Service of Humanity” at the children’s school of the Camp, the campaign aimed at alleviating the sufferings of children displaced by conflicts and wars, and who lost their families, homes and schools.

TAG-Org’s representative and head of the campaign Loay Abu Osbeh said that the support of TAG-Org is part of its Social Cooperate Responsibility headed by HE Dr. Talal Abu-Ghazaleh who frequently seeks to support the next generation of future builders out of his belief that children refugees are capable of being successful despite the hardships they face.

Meanwhile, Shamsi expressed her happiness of being among children who were displaced by conflicts and wars and had to endure hardships and sufferings pointing out that the campaign is an endeavor to relieve some of their pain, and express it through art. She added that art always addresses human conscience

as well as good values and beauty in this universe, and it helps alleviate the suffering and pain and draws a smile on the faces of the innocents.

Counselor of UAE Embassy in Amman, HE Mr. Faisal Shahi said that Jordan is an important country for the Emirates and what the Emirates is providing to serve the Syrian refugees cannot be compared to what Jordan is presenting thanking everyone who helped in the campaign and the camp’s administration.

GAM representative and Communication manager Eng. Ibrahim Hashem thanked TAG-Org and all those who helped in making this initiative a success adding that while the global humanitarian society is encouraging Jordan to keep its borders open we thank international donors for their continuous efforts in assisting the Kingdom.

The campaign distributed “Our Colors … Our Dreams” book to all children in the Emirati and Zaatari camps prepared by Shamsi and includes her own drawings through which she tries to interpret what comes in the mind of children who are seeking peace.

The campaign targeted children from 4-9 years old and distributed in Phase I special packages that included children’s books and coloring pencils.

Talal Abu-Ghazaleh Cambridge IT Skills Training Center Accredits German-Jordanian University for Training and Examination

AMMAN – Talal Abu-Ghazaleh Cambridge IT Skills Center (AGCA-ITC) accredited the German-Jordanian University (GJU) as an official venue for conducting AGCA-ITC training courses and examinations in both Arabic and English languages.

The agreement was signed by HE Dr. Talal Abu-Ghazaleh, Chairman of Talal Abu-Ghazaleh Organization (TAG-Org), and Dr. Natheer Abu Obeid, President of GJU, in the presence of other GJU faculty, administrative members, and TAG-Org representatives. This venue accreditation comes as a continuation of over 100 accredited TAG-Org centers established across the Kingdom to support youth education and provide state-of-the-art facilities for capacity building in order to equip the young generation with the means to excel in the business world.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h expressed that he is pleased with this cooperation, as GJU is one of the leading universities for providing high quality education and in having the highest employment percentage for its graduates.

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h stated, “An independent institution is needed to evaluate Arab universities using standards applicable in the Arab region that relate to the environmental context of Arab countries and based on market needs.”

Dr. Obeid said, “This is yet another form of cooperation with TAG-Org, as we aim to continue in expanding our work in the field of education, and in continuing to deliver the best educational standards.”

He added, “There is always a need for establishing top quality universities that help contribute and add value to the economy.”

TAG-Org holds the exclusive right in all Arab countries to grant the IT International Cambridge Diploma in Arabic through an official signed agreement with Cambridge International Examinations (CIE) -University of Cambridge − which is part of University of Cambridge in England.

The exam covers the following: an introduction to Information Technology, Microsoft Windows, Microsoft Word, Microsoft Excel, Microsoft PowerPoint, Microsoft Access, and Microsoft Internet Explorer.

“Abu-Ghazaleh” and the Salt Development Corporation Sign Cooperation Agreement

AS-SALT – HE Dr. Talal Abu-Ghazaleh, Chairman of Talal Abu-Ghazaleh Organization (TAG-Org), and HE Mr. Marwan Al Hamoud, Chairman of the Salt Development Corporation (Emaar) Board of Directors, signed a cooperation agreement to qualify and provide training for As-Salt youth community.

A Talal Abu-Ghazaleh Knowledge Station (TAG-KS) was established at the Salt Development Corporation fully equipped by TAG-Org in the context of its initiative of establishing 100 centers in the different governorates of Jordan, particularly for institutions that involved in youth.

The establishment of this Station comes as part of the objective to facilitate the provision of the latest technological and communication means and tools to the youth, which helps qualify and provide them with the needed experience and resources to enhance their knowledge and skills, and in issuing training certificates.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h expressed his pride in the city of As-Salt that has graduated the first batch of students in Jordan from As-Salt Secondary School for Boys.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h indicated, “This Station comes as part of a series of Knowledge Stations that TAG-Org has established across Jordan with the aim of spreading knowledge among its citizens,” adding that TAG-Org’s professional services are always available for the Corporation and for the local community.

Al Hamoud stressed on the important role and distinguished leadership that TAG-Org has portrayed in serving the nation, that is in line with the directives of His Majesty King Abdullah II saying “This Station will contribute to developing the skills of the youth in As-Salt city and in obtaining knowledge that qualifies them to compete in the labor market, and in turn mitigate the problem of employment.”

Meanwhile, Chairman of the Board of Directors of the Arab Potash Company HE Mr. Jamal Al Sarayrah praised this cooperation and other similar work contributions made from all national institutions that are beneficial to the Hashemite Kingdom of Jordan saying “The Arab Potash Company also carries out its social responsibilities by creating projects such as building schools and hospitals, in addition to other ones that benefit the country.”

The signing ceremony was held in the presence of the former Higher Education Minister and TAG-Org’s Senior Advisor HE Dr. Amin Mahmoud, Senator and former Ambassador HE Mr. Hasan Abu Nimeh, and other administrative representatives from Salt Development Corporation, and the Mayor of Greater Salt Municipality, Eng. Khaled Al Khashman.

Ministry of Planning and International Cooperation, UNDP and Abu Ghazaleh Launch a Study on the Indirect Impact of the Syrian Refugee Crisis on the Jordanian Economy

AMMAN- The Ministry of Planning and International Cooperation launched a study on the “Indirect Impact of the Syrian Refugee Crisis on the Jordanian Economy” funded by the United Nations Development Programme UNDP, and prepared by Talal Abu-Ghazaleh & Co. Consulting (Tag-Consult). The results of the study were presented during the launch, which included the analysis of the indirect impact of the Syrian Refugee Crisis in Jordan since 2011 until present, and the total indirect economic impact of the crisis on the Jordanian economy for the years 2014 and 2015 - that amounted to almost 5.78 billion US dollars in costs.

The study also showed that the rate of increase between 2014 and 2015 was around 38% − and through application of this percentage for the year 2013 (negatively) and for the year 2016 (positively). The total impact for the period from 2013 to 2016 is approximately 12.37 billion dollars. HE Engineer Imad N. Fakhouri, Minister of Planning and International Cooperation stated that the timing of the study is very significant as it coincides with the UN General Assembly meetings and the Conference related to displacement, so it will be one of the tools which Jordan will be armed with to demand international support.

At the same time, the Minister urged the international Community to compensate Jordan for the hardships it endures on behalf of the international community.

He underlines the significance of this study in calculating the indirect expenses endured by the Government because of the crisis indicating that the Government is scientifically and statistically attempting and in partnership with UN organizations and international agencies to document the international needs, the needs of the hosting communities and the Treasury to ask for support to alleviate the effect of the crisis that might go on and on.

Fakhouri said that the Government is working relentlessly on developing its response plans to the Syrian Crisis to be presented to the international community.

HE Mr. Edward Kollon, the UN Humanitarian Coordinator indicated: “Since the start of the crisis, UNDP advocated the need to addressing Jordanian host communities, in addition to refugees in the country. UNDP launched in 2012 a multi-donor programme to support host communities and refugees in Jordan focusing on the national and northern governorates of Irbid, Mafraq and Zarqa, with an inter-disciplinary package of support focusing on strengthening livelihoods and municipal services delivery. The programme, totaling more than USD 70m and supporting more than 3 m residents, was successful in fostering social cohesion while innovating for results.”.

HE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h indicated, “This study includes all the indirect impacts of Syrian Refugees on the Jordanian economy.” He pointed out, “According to the Geneva Declaration in 2008, the indirect costs refer to lost resources and opportunities resulting from armed violence− and this requires compensation from people and institutions.”

HE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h said, “This study does not include the impact of direct costs that are usually of interest to donor countries, although impact of the indirect costs are as equally important.” He added, “The study also does not include the impact of Social Security and the economic effects that result from it.”

HE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h thanked UNDP for their extensive support in funding the study as a sign of their constant support. He also thanked the Ministry of Planning and International Cooperation for providing the guidance and relevant data that was the basis for completing the study, pointing out that the government will request funding from parties, institutions, and countries based on the results of the study.

Egypt’s Al Ahram to Publish “Talal Abu-Ghazaleh – Rise to the Top” Book Written by Maher Makled

AMMAN – Writer and journalist Maher Maklad will be publishing his new book entitled, “Talal Abu-Ghazaleh – Rise to the Top” through Al Ahram Center for Publishing. Stated in the official description provided by Egypt’s Al Ahram newspaper, the book is about the life of HE Dr. Talal Abu-Ghazaleh, a Palestinian refugee who reached global fame after selecting education as a different approach to resist Israeli occupation. The book also portrays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h a “leader and role model” in different periods of his life where he brings forward his sense of belonging, and loyalty towards his family, society and all who stood by him in difficult times.

The book gives a rare glimpse of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h’s private world, business management strategy and how he built Talal Abu-Ghazaleh Organization that competes and sometimes leads the top global companies around the world. The book also highlights how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h “gave in silence” and provided dedication towards his goals and how each phase of his life gave a rich set of details and lessons. The first chapter of the book talks about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h as a successful global personality, who represents the bright image of an Arab who managed to achieve so much and became a source of pride to all Arabs. The writer intentionally deviated from writing a typical biography and decided to give readers the opportunity to enjoy the achievements of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h and then his early life.

According to the author, the renowned late journalist Mohamed Hassanein Heikal promised he would write the introduction for the book, but unfortunately the former Editor-in-Chief of Al Ahram Daily Newspaper passed away early this year. The friendship between Dr. Heikal and Dr. Abu-Ghazaleh was very close on both professional and personal levels for four decades.
